Help not showing up on Ubuntu 17.04 #51

Open nthiery opened 6 years ago

nthiery commented 6 years ago

Configuration: laby 0.6.4-1 installed by apt on Unbuntu 17.04, running under Unity, french.

Symptom: the help box is empty. One can see the usual "Aide" title on the lower left of the window, but there is no text box below. It seems to be independent off the programming language or window size.

mkelley88 commented 6 years ago

Configuration: laby 0.6.4-2 installed via apt on Ubuntu 17.10, running under Gnome Classic, metacity

Game language chosen: Python

Symptom: Same as nthiery. The help box below the game shows "Help:" but with no text box below. Some times there is no "Help:" section. This makes the commands for the game hard to figure out.

sgimenez commented 4 years ago

Thank you for the report. I have no idea what could be the reason. After a very very long time, I am trying to make quick update on laby. I've committed some changes so that laby now uses gtk3. I hope this issue (which I coudn't reproduce myself) will disappear.

I'd be grateful to anyone who had this issue before, if they could check whether it does or doesn't disappear in the latest git revision.
